While plugins are the current standard for high-quality vectorization within Rhino, McNeel is steadily improving its core software's abilities in this area. Rhino 8, for example, shipped with a new set of "Linetype Enhancements," allowing for much finer control over curve appearance, and the Vectorized command (note the slight name variation) has been improved in Rhino 8. The future may bring even more robust native tools, reducing the need for third-party solutions.

Standard raster-to-vector tools often produce jagged polylines, overlapping curves, and hundreds of unnecessary control points. To achieve "extra quality" results, you need advanced plugins that intelligently interpret pixels as true geometric lines, arcs, and smooth Bézier curves.
